About Michelle
Michelle is actively involved with the firm’s Corporate & Commercial and Media & Entertainment teams, where she has an emphasis on the online games sector. She is also building a practice in intellectual property law. She routinely assists in advising on investments in, and partnerships with, local entities including the related documentation.
Michelle has a wealth of experience handling establishment and post-establishment, de-registration and liquidation issues and procedures for international and domestic entities operating in China. Prior to joining TransAsia, she was a public servant at the Beijing Feng Tai District Justice Office.
